this post was submitted on 23 Sep 2024
45 points (100.0% liked)

Privacy

31991 readers
640 users here now

A place to discuss privacy and freedom in the digital world.

Privacy has become a very important issue in modern society, with companies and governments constantly abusing their power, more and more people are waking up to the importance of digital privacy.

In this community everyone is welcome to post links and discuss topics related to privacy.

Some Rules

Related communities

Chat rooms

much thanks to @gary_host_laptop for the logo design :)

founded 5 years ago
MODERATORS
 

Was browsing on the GrapheneOS website and came across a new thing called WebUSB, which is essentially a JS API through which GrapheneOS web installer worked.

This got me wondering, if website could read what's plugged into my computer like my phone or disks, isn't that a huge risk to privacy? I don't know how this works (haven't used it) so I would like to know about its privacy.

AFAIK Firefox doesn't allow this API, so that's a relief (I use librefox), but what about other browsers? I am getting a bit paranoid.

[Also, are there other APIs like these; which are a privacy nightmare that websites could use?]

you are viewing a single comment's thread
view the rest of the comments
[–] refalo@programming.dev 12 points 1 month ago* (last edited 1 month ago) (7 children)

Yes there is a risk of bugs being exploited just like any other feature in a browser. Another example is WebRTC being used to de-cloak VPN users. I think WebGPU and/or WebGL also had exploits that allowed remote code execution or escaping the browser sandbox.

[–] chemicalwonka@discuss.tchncs.de 6 points 1 month ago (6 children)

WebRTC being used to de-cloak VPN users

The clock of my device always match with the location of the server of my VPN provider

[–] FriedRice@lemmy.ml 2 points 1 month ago (4 children)

How van you do that? Im using fedora and Android om phone.

[–] chemicalwonka@discuss.tchncs.de 2 points 1 month ago (1 children)

I manually set the ntp server of my device to match with the location of my VPN server and use an pp to see the time of my real location.

[–] FriedRice@lemmy.ml 1 points 1 month ago (1 children)

Im a noob, where to find NTP server and what is pp? I'm using fedora🙂

[–] chemicalwonka@discuss.tchncs.de 3 points 1 month ago (1 children)

You don't need to change your ntp server exactly you can just set the time zone settings of your device (android)to match the same region of your VPN server. if you want to go a step further you have the option (not mandatorily) to change the NTP server of your device.

[–] FriedRice@lemmy.ml 1 points 1 month ago

Okay. Thank you. I'm learning everyday 😄

load more comments (2 replies)
load more comments (3 replies)
load more comments (3 replies)